Here is how Linux Pro Magazine puts it, despite being cavalier for the most part:

New Anti-Linux Propaganda from Microsoft



Screenshots obviously conditioning PC sales personnel to lie about Linux have been discovered in a US forum hosting Windows 7 training modules.

With the impending release of Windows 7, that in contrast to Vista supposedly runs at an acceptable speed on netbooks, Microsoft's marketing machine, faced with the enormous popularity of Linux in the netbook segment, has changed up a gear in its anti-Linux propaganda. What is commonly referred to as FUD in Internet jargon (Fear, Uncertainty, Doubt), is being implemented in the form of a list of dubious facts used in Microsoft's sales training modules to drive customers back to Windows-- a well known tactic that Microsoft has used against Linux in the past.(see Halloween documents).
